Thankfully, God can change even the hardest heart. Consider Saul, persecutor of Christians, self-proclaimed enemy of Jesus Christ and His followers. Now meet Paul, author of 14 book of the New Testament, evangelist, missionary and martyr same man, different heart so different, God changed his name. The people who knew Saul as he held the coats of Stephen's persecutors probably would have never imagined Paul would one day proclaim Christ to the nations. Even Christians who remembered Saul didn't believe he had actually been changed at first, but his conversion was radical they were soon convinced. He had an encounter with the living God on the road to Damascus, and from that day on he was never the same. God can change anybody.
